Steampunk, Inc. has secured a major $108.5 million Department of Homeland Security (DHS) contract to provide platform support for myUSCIS, the online system that gives users a personalized account to navigate the U.S. immigration process.
The award, issued through U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S), will support the Rapid Application & Product Integrated Delivery (RAPID) initiative within the platform’s primary intake domain. The contract, which had been awaiting final approval since late April, begins September 1, 2025, and runs through August 31, 2030.
Steampunk, a Government Technology & Services Coalition (GTSC) Member, emerged as the winner from a pool of 21 bidders, securing the award under the GSA MAS contract vehicle.
